Class tifidatacol

Unit

Declaration

type tifidatacol = class(tindexpersistent)

Description

No description available, ancestor tindexpersistent description follows
No description available, ancestor townedeventpersistent description follows
No description available, ancestor tlinkedpersistent description follows
No description available, ancestor tnullinterfacedpersistent description follows
No description available, ancestor tvirtualpersistent description follows

Hierarchy

Overview

Methods

Protected procedure freedatalist;
Protected procedure checkdatalist; overload;
Protected procedure checkdatalist(const akind: ifidatakindty); overload;
Protected procedure dochange(const sender: tdatalist; const aindex: integer);
Protected procedure doselectionchanged;
Protected procedure beginselect;
Protected procedure endselect;
Protected procedure datachange(const aindex: integer);
Public constructor create(const aowner: tobject; const aprop: tindexpersistentarrayprop); override;
Public destructor destroy; override;

Properties

Public property datalist: tdatalist read getdatalist;
Public property asinteger[constaindex:integer]: integer read getasinteger write setasinteger;
Public property asint64[constaindex:integer]: int64 read getasint64 write setasint64;
Public property ascurrency[constaindex:integer]: currency read getascurrency write setascurrency;
Public property asreal[constaindex:integer]: real read getasreal write setasreal;
Public property asmsestring[constaindex:integer]: msestring read getasmsestring write setasmsestring;
Public property asmsestringint[constaindex:integer]: msestringintty read getasmsestringint write setasmsestringint;
Public property asmsestringinti[constaindex:integer]: integer read getasmsestringinti write setasmsestringinti;
Public property asmsestringints[constaindex:integer]: msestring read getasmsestringints write setasmsestringints;
Public property asrealint[constaindex:integer]: realintty read getasrealint write setasrealint;
Public property asrealintr[constaindex:integer]: realty read getasrealintr write setasrealintr;
Public property asrealinti[constaindex:integer]: integer read getasrealinti write setasrealinti;
Public property asbytes[constaindex:integer]: ansistring read getasbytes write setasbytes;
Public property merged[constrow:integer]: boolean read getmerged write setmerged;
Public property selected[row:integer]: boolean read getselected write setselected;
Published property datakind: ifidatakindty read fdatakind write setdatakind default idk_none;
Published property name: ansistring read fname write fname;
Published property onchange: ifidatacolchangeeventty read fonchange write fonchange;

Description

Methods

Protected procedure freedatalist;
 
Protected procedure checkdatalist; overload;
 
Protected procedure checkdatalist(const akind: ifidatakindty); overload;
 
Protected procedure dochange(const sender: tdatalist; const aindex: integer);
 
Protected procedure doselectionchanged;
 
Protected procedure beginselect;
 
Protected procedure endselect;
 
Protected procedure datachange(const aindex: integer);
 
Public constructor create(const aowner: tobject; const aprop: tindexpersistentarrayprop); override;
 
Public destructor destroy; override;
 

Properties

Public property datalist: tdatalist read getdatalist;
 
Public property asinteger[constaindex:integer]: integer read getasinteger write setasinteger;
 
Public property asint64[constaindex:integer]: int64 read getasint64 write setasint64;
 
Public property ascurrency[constaindex:integer]: currency read getascurrency write setascurrency;
 
Public property asreal[constaindex:integer]: real read getasreal write setasreal;
 
Public property asmsestring[constaindex:integer]: msestring read getasmsestring write setasmsestring;
 
Public property asmsestringint[constaindex:integer]: msestringintty read getasmsestringint write setasmsestringint;
 
Public property asmsestringinti[constaindex:integer]: integer read getasmsestringinti write setasmsestringinti;
 
Public property asmsestringints[constaindex:integer]: msestring read getasmsestringints write setasmsestringints;
 
Public property asrealint[constaindex:integer]: realintty read getasrealint write setasrealint;
 
Public property asrealintr[constaindex:integer]: realty read getasrealintr write setasrealintr;
 
Public property asrealinti[constaindex:integer]: integer read getasrealinti write setasrealinti;
 
Public property asbytes[constaindex:integer]: ansistring read getasbytes write setasbytes;
 
Public property merged[constrow:integer]: boolean read getmerged write setmerged;
 
Public property selected[row:integer]: boolean read getselected write setselected;
 
Published property datakind: ifidatakindty read fdatakind write setdatakind default idk_none;
 
Published property name: ansistring read fname write fname;
 
Published property onchange: ifidatacolchangeeventty read fonchange write fonchange;
 

Generated by PasDoc 0.16.0.